Welcome To The Website of Lynn
Bevan LL.B., Lawyer & Mediator
Lynn Bevan is a lawyer, chartered mediator and investigator of
workplace discrimination and harassment complaints on behalf of
organizations in Canada and internationally. She is Alternate
Discrimination and Harassment Counsel and was an Instructor in the
Licensing Program for the Law Society of Upper Canada. She is the
founder and was the first President of ADR Web Inc., a company
that provides searchable databases of mediators and arbitrators
throughout North America.
Her career started with Blakes LLP in Toronto, from where she went
to the Federal Royal Commission on Equality in Employment, often
called the Employment Equity Commission, headed by Justice Rosalie
Abella. Following that, she worked with Pierre Trudeau at Heenan
Blaikie LLP in Montreal and returned to Toronto to establish her
own firm. She was named a founding arbitrator for Magna’s external
Employee Relations Advisory Board and for the Canada Customs and
Revenue and the Canadian Food Inspection Agencies. She instructs
on dispute resolution at the National Judicial Institute and was
appointed to the first roster of mediators for the program
mandated by the Ontario court.
She is the author of two books on equity issues and of many other
publications, an active volunteer, frequent public speaker and has
hosted public radio programs on legal issues.
